About the host

Hosted by Ben Leiby

Host profile image
Hi! I'm Ben!
Along with my mom, Pam, we are the owners of The Sand Castle--An old Victorian style beach house built in 1910 (seriously!!). Growing up, my mom would take my sister and I to Sea Isle City for one week a summer to stay with her aunt who lived on island for the better part of 50 years. In 1994, my mom was driving down Landis Ave and drove by our house. She wasn't even really looking to purchase a shore home but something made her stop and peer in through the windows. She had a showing with the realtor within an hour and the house was ours a week later. All of my summer memories growing up are built around that house and I hope one day my children will build their own memories around The Sand Castle.

Why they chose this property

When we purchased this house in 1994, the previous owners--an older couple looking to downsize in their retirement years--had converted the bottom floor into their own unique apartment. Some 12 years later, Hurricane Sandy flooded the apartment with almost 4 feet of water. The resulting damage left us with the tough decision to gut the whole apartment and rebuild it with a much more modern feel while still retaining the charming aspects of a small family vacation home. We took out some walls, opened up the space, and extended the wrap around porch to make an incredibly comfortable living and sleeping space for the smaller family vacation home.
